Olena Torbas, MD, PhD, FESC, is a cardiologist and clinician-scientist with over 12 years of experience in cardiovascular medicine and academic research. She obtained her PhD in 2015 and has since focused on vascular remodeling, arterial stiffness, and preventive cardiology.
In recent years, her work has centred on large-scale population-based and registry-driven cardiovascular research. She contributes to national and international registries investigating cardiovascular risk stratification, progression patterns, and outcome prediction across diverse populations. Her research integrates epidemiological and real-world data into translational preventive strategies, with particular interest in arterial hypertension and pulmonary hypertension management, early vascular aging, and long-term cardiovascular risk modelling.
Dr Torbas is actively involved in international professional collaboration within the European cardiovascular community.
